WebAccording to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, the first case in the United States of a captive wild animal testing positive for SARS-Co-V-2 was a tiger at New York City’s Bronx Zoo. Since then, numerous other zoo animals have tested positive for the disease, including lions, cougars, snow leopards and gorillas. WebTiger eye or goat eye is a gene causing diluted eye color in horses. There are two variants, Tiger-eye 1 (TE1) and Tiger-eye 2 (TE2), which are both recessive. WebMar 1, 2024 · BACKGROUND AND PURPOSE: A detailed delineation of the MR imaging changes in the globus pallidus in pantothenate kinase–associated neurodegeneration will be helpful for diagnosis and monitoring of patients. The aim of this study was to determine the morphologic spectrum of the “eye-of-the-tiger” sign and the topographic … WebMar 1, 2024 · PKAN is usually suspected when the “eye-of-the-tiger” sign on T2WI is present. 2, 3 It comprises a central region of signal hyperintensity, reflecting gliosis and …

The leopard skin sign (also known as tigroid pattern or stripe sign) results from dark spots or stripes (spared perivascular white matter) within bright demyelinated periventricular white matter on T2W images. It is characteristically seen in: metachromatic leukodystrophy. Krabbe disease 2.
